配置存数据库吗?如何高效整合和管理数据资源?

在当今信息化时代,数据库作为存储和管理数据的核心技术,已经成为各类应用系统的基石,配置数据库是确保数据安全、高效存储和便捷访问的关键步骤,本文将详细介绍配置数据库的过程,包括数据库的选择、安装、配置和优化等方面。

数据库选择

1 数据库类型

我们需要根据应用需求选择合适的数据库类型,常见的数据库类型包括:

  • 关系型数据库:如MySQL、Oracle、SQL Server等,适用于结构化数据存储。
  • 非关系型数据库:如MongoDB、Redis、Cassandra等,适用于非结构化或半结构化数据存储。
  • 分布式数据库:如HBase、Couchbase等,适用于大规模分布式存储。

2 性能需求

在选择数据库时,还需考虑性能需求,包括:

  • 读写速度:根据应用场景选择读写速度较快的数据库。
  • 并发处理能力:考虑数据库的并发处理能力,确保在高并发环境下稳定运行。

数据库安装

1 安装环境

在安装数据库之前,需要准备以下环境:

  • 操作系统:确保操作系统满足数据库的最低要求。
  • 硬件配置:根据数据库类型和性能需求,配置合适的硬件资源。
  • 网络环境:确保网络稳定,避免因网络问题导致数据库无法正常工作。

2 安装步骤

以下是安装MySQL数据库的步骤:

  1. 下载MySQL安装包。
  2. 解压安装包。
  3. 编译安装包。
  4. 配置MySQL。
  5. 启动MySQL服务。

数据库配置

1 配置文件

数据库的配置通常通过配置文件进行,如MySQL的my.ini文件,配置文件中包含以下内容:

  • 连接信息:如主机名、端口号、用户名、密码等。
  • 存储引擎:如InnoDB、MyISAM等。
  • 日志文件:如错误日志、慢查询日志等。

2 安全配置

为确保数据库安全,以下安全配置措施不可忽视:

  • 设置强密码:避免使用弱密码,降低被破解风险。
  • 限制访问:仅允许授权用户访问数据库。
  • 定期备份:定期备份数据库,以防数据丢失。

数据库优化

1 查询优化

优化查询是提高数据库性能的关键,以下是一些查询优化的方法:

  • 使用索引:为常用字段创建索引,提高查询速度。
  • 避免全表扫描:优化查询语句,避免全表扫描。
  • 合理使用JOIN:合理使用JOIN操作,减少数据传输量。

2 硬件优化

硬件优化包括:

  • 增加内存:提高数据库缓存能力。
  • 使用SSD:提高磁盘读写速度。

FAQs

1 问题一:如何选择合适的数据库类型?

解答:选择数据库类型时,首先考虑数据结构和应用场景,对于结构化数据,选择关系型数据库;对于非结构化或半结构化数据,选择非关系型数据库。

2 问题二:如何优化数据库性能?

解答:优化数据库性能可以从以下几个方面入手:优化查询语句、使用索引、合理使用JOIN操作、增加内存、使用SSD等。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/197485.html

(0)
上一篇 2025年12月26日 11:08
下一篇 2025年12月26日 11:12

相关推荐

  • 服务器续费价格怎么算?不同配置服务器续费费用对比详解

    服务器作为企业数字化转型的核心基础设施,其续费价格直接关系到长期运营成本与业务稳定性,了解服务器续费价格的影响因素、策略选择及优化方法,对企业在成本控制与资源规划中至关重要,本文将从专业角度深入解析服务器续费价格的核心逻辑,结合酷番云的实战经验,为企业提供可落地的续费规划建议,服务器续费价格的影响因素解析服务器……

    2026年1月12日
    01330
  • 服务器端口功能是什么?服务器端口有什么作用

    服务器端口作为网络通信的逻辑接口,其核心功能在于精准标识服务类型、管控数据流向并构建安全防线,是服务器高效稳定运行的神经中枢,端口并非物理实体,而是从0到65535的数字编号,通过TCP或UDP协议与IP地址协同工作,将海量网络请求精准分发至对应的应用程序,确保每一次访问都能找到正确的服务进程, 理解并掌握服务……

    2026年3月31日
    0272
  • 服务器管理员信息怎么记录,服务器日志如何查看

    服务器管理的核心在于信息的掌控能力,建立一套标准化、结构化且具备可追溯性的信息记录体系,是保障业务连续性、提升运维效率以及降低人为故障风险的基石,对于专业的服务器管理员而言,信息记录不仅仅是简单的文档罗列,而是资产全生命周期管理的数字化映射,只有掌握了详尽的服务器状态、配置变更及访问权限,才能在故障发生时实现秒……

    2026年3月3日
    0464
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 服务器管理插件软件有哪些,服务器管理软件哪个好用

    在数字化转型的浪潮中,服务器作为核心基础设施,其稳定性与效率直接决定了业务的成败,传统的手动运维模式已难以应对日益复杂的IT环境,而服务器管理插件软件应运而生,成为提升运维效率、保障系统安全的关键工具,通过集成监控、自动化部署、安全防护等功能,这类插件能够将分散的服务器资源转化为统一、智能的管理体系,从而大幅降……

    2026年2月22日
    0531

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注